1. The Psychology of "Convenience" and Attracting Recurring Customers
At Sahil, we understand that in 2026, customers are looking to save themselves the effort of thinking. The subscription system plays on the concept of "personal automation"; meaning customers don't need to remember to order coffee, cleaning supplies, or even vitamins every month. When you offer them a "order once, receive every month" solution, you're offering them peace of mind, not just a product. This transforms the relationship from a "one-time transaction" to a long-term commitment, making your store the first and only choice in the customer's daily life.
2. Engineering Predictable Revenue
The biggest advantage of a subscription system is that you know your monthly income before the month even begins. In 2026, the smart merchant won't rely on daily advertising to generate sales. With, say, 1,000 subscribers paying a fixed amount, you can plan your inventory, employee salaries, and expansion based on real figures already in your account. This stability is what allows small shops to transform into giant brands in record time because the risk is minimized.
3. The Art of Choosing the Perfect Box: Consumption and Surprise
For a subscription system to succeed, you must choose your products correctly. At Sahil, we recommend two types: either a "need-to-have" subscription for products that sell out quickly (like skincare or coffee), or a "discovery" subscription that includes a surprise element (like a gift box with a variety of items each month). The key here is novelty; the customer needs to feel eager when they open the box every month. Smart inventory programming helps you select high-demand products and organize them into packages that save the customer money and generate excellent profit margins for you.
4. Technical Integration and Automated Payment Gateways (Recurring Billing)
The secret to successful subscriptions lies in seamless payment. At "Sahil," we integrate with payment gateways that support tokenization. This means the customer enters their card details once, and the system automatically deducts the amount every month on the same date. A user interface (dashboard) is essential, allowing customers to modify their subscription, pause it, or change the payment date with a single click. This freedom reassures customers and makes them feel comfortable subscribing, not trapped in a binding contract.
5. Reducing the Cancellation Rate with Intent Data
The biggest challenge is retaining subscribers. By 2026, we at "Sahil" will be using artificial intelligence to monitor subscriber behavior. If a customer stops checking your emails or starts to reduce their engagement, the system sends them a personalized offer or free gift in the next shipment to encourage them to stay. Retaining existing subscribers costs a fraction of what you spend on acquiring new ones, which is why after-sales service is the lifeblood of this project.
6. Logistical Savings and Large Supplier Contracts
With a stable number of subscribers, you have significant negotiating power with suppliers. You can order large quantities at much lower prices because you're guaranteed to sell them. Additionally, with shipping, you can organize a "World Shipping Day" for your store; instead of shipping a single package every day, you ship all your subscribers' packages in one day. This drastically reduces operating, labor, and packaging costs, and increases your net profit in ways you could never achieve with traditional "piece" sales.
7. Building a "Subscriber Community" (The Community Effect) A subscription isn't just a package that arrives; it's a "club." At "Sahil," we encourage you to program exclusive features for subscribers only, such as early access to new products or a private group for discussions and sharing opinions. When a customer feels they are part of an exclusive community, canceling becomes psychologically difficult. Here, you are building a "tribe" of loyal customers who defend your brand and market it on your behalf, and this is the pinnacle of success in modern e-commerce.
